The Hackney
192 W Main St
11 habitants recommandent
Yummy! Great food and drinks, including their own distilled gin. Pricey, but well worth it. Reservations recommended. Located in an old, historic Washington Bank.

The Bank Bistro
216 West Main Street
18 habitants recommandent
Located in historic bank building, with the vault still in place but repurposed for the bar. Great food, moderate pricing, reservations recommended but not required. Some outdoor seating.

Bill's Hot Dog Stand
109 Gladden St
11 habitants recommandent
Just around the corner from "318," Bill's is world famous for the hotdogs with white chili. A little spicy! Folks come from far and wide. Plan to eat more than one.

North Carolina Estuarium
223 E Water St
25 habitants recommandent
One of a kind, this Estuarium was the brainchild of a group of locals who loved the river and knew the value of healthy waters. Very educational for people of all ages, and several days a week you can catch a ride on their "river boat tour" to learn all about our wonderful river and ecosystems. Reservations required! Small charge to visit the Estuarium.
